ICAI Self-Paced Online Modules: The Institute of Chartered Accountants of India (ICAI) requires CA Final students to complete Self-Paced Online Modules (SPOM) as part of their exam preparation. There are four SPOM modules: Set A (Corporate and Economic Laws), Set B (Strategic Cost and Performance Management), Set C (Elective), and Set D (Multidisciplinary).
These modules are accessible through ICAI's Learning Management System (LMS) portal. Each module has specific learning hours, and students must pass an online test with at least 50% marks to qualify. Students preparing for the CA Final exams in 2024 need to finish these SPOMs. No separate registration or fee is required for these modules. Once candidates complete their ICAI CA Final registration for 2024, their Self-Paced Online Modules (Strategic Performance Management) registration is automatically processed. Students enrolled in the CA Final course can take the SPOM exams at their convenience—whenever and wherever they prefer. There is no additional fee for the ICAI Self-Paced Online Modules. During the CA Final registration, candidates can choose their elective subjects from Sets C and D of the SPOM courses. To access ICAI SPOMs, visit the official portal at lms.icai.org.
SPOM study materials are accessible through the ICAI Board of Studies (BoS) Knowledge Portal. ICAI also provides physical copies of the study materials for all Self-Paced Online Modules. In addition, video lectures from subject experts are available to enhance learning. ICAI has introduced a new digital learning platform called the ICAI Digital Learning Hub, which integrates with the Learning Management System (LMS). To be eligible for the SPOM exams, candidates must complete the required learning hours first.

Accessing the SPOM modules is quick and easy. Here's how you can get started:
Step 1: Visit the ICAI Digital Learning Campus Portal: Head over to https://lms.icai.org/login to access the SPOM modules.
Step 2: Login with OTP: If you're a registered student, you can log in using the OTP sent to your registered mobile number with the Self-Service Portal (SSP) of ICAI.
Step 3: Sign in with SSP: Alternatively, you can sign in using your SSP login details for seamless access to the SPOM modules.
